The internet version of the Portfolio Additional Estimates Statements is divided into seven sections:
- Preliminaries ( 175 KB) which contains the letter of transmittal, user guide, and style conventions.
- Section One ( 242 KB) - Overview - This section contains an overview identifying current Australian Defence Force operations,
details of Defence White Paper implementation, and Defence's organisational structure. This section also includes a summary of the revised Defence
budget, a summary of the Defence appropriations, additional estimates measures, discretionary grants, and details of purchaser-provider arrangements
with the Defence Housing Authority.
- Section Two ( 248 KB) - Results for Government as Defence's Customer - This section relates to the delivery of the outputs
required by the Government. It contains a description of each output, including revised performance information, and how it contributes to the
Defence outcome; and the estimated price of each output.
- Section Three ( 325 KB) - Results for Government as Defence's Owner - This section relates to the effective and efficient
management of Defence to ensure the sustainable delivery of outputs. It contains Defence's financial statements. In addition, details of revised
capital investment in equipment and facilities are provided in the capital budget segment.
- Section Four ( 174 KB) - Enabling Business Process - This section relates to the implementation of internal business processes
that are designed to ensure sustainable delivery of outputs. The information provided includes details of Defence's improvement initiatives covering
efficiencies, Commercial Support Program, Defence materiel reform, management information systems, and evaluations.
- Section Five ( 220 KB) - People Matter - This section relates to Defence's attracting and leading people and maximising
their skills and knowledge in order for it to deliver outputs sustainably. The information in this section includes revised workforce summary
estimates for 2001-02.
- Chapter Six ( 198 KB) - Appendices - includes a glossary, a list of acronyms and abbreviations, and an index.
- Defence Housing Authority ( 204 KB) - this section contains revised performance forecasts for 2001-02 and financial statements.
